Default oil filter location SC300?

Hey guys trying to change my oil on the sc300 and can't seem to locate where the oil filter is underneath?

Little help for a newbie much appreciated, thanks

Dryblaze is correct,it is located on side of your engine just below the intake,I change my filter from the top,there is enough room to reach it from the top,after spray some brake cleaner around the filter are and then rinse it off with a hose,I recommend to use a Toyota filter to reduce the chance of the filter gasket leak as the aftermarket ones are known to do...
